Even so, he had a big camp with most of the players, yet we still didn't look like we knew what we were doing. If you are playing long ball, you need some kind of structure. You need someone quick running off your target man, or midfielders coming forward looking to receive the ball from the target man who has his back to goal, or wingers bombing down the flank to collect the through ball or be available to again receive from the target man. We had none of that. We looked like a team bunch of guys without a coach, without a strategy, who were just pumping it long when we got it, hoping for a long throw, and sitting in with with 5 at the back plus 2 screening midfielders when under any pressure.
We weren't just playing route 1, we were playing route 1 badly.
